Frequently Asked Questions

Do Australian bunk beds need a local standard?

There is no single mandatory national bunk standard; many buyers adopt EN 747 as the benchmark and keep the test report.

How long is sea freight to Australia?

Typically 2-5 weeks depending on port; plan lead time from PO, not arrival.
